Abstract

A handlebar folding device for bicycles comprises a left handlebar, a right handlebar, a middle seat, a connecting rod and a regulation screw, wherein a knob is arranged in front of the middle seat, a C-shaped sheet is driven through rotating the knob for pulling the connecting rod and a regulating screw rod to a locking position, and the connecting rod can be pushed away from a dead point through the C-shaped sheet when the knob is rotated towards the other direction, i.e. the handlebars can be folded.

Background technology
Folding bicycle is easy to carry with it and saves the characteristics of parking space and be subjected to extensively liking of people.
Common folding bicycle is a folder to be installed the car beam is divided into two sections of front and back on the car beam, to reduce the length of bicycle; And a folder is installed on handle riser to reduce the height of bicycle.The folder of these two positions is used commonplacely, also comparative maturity.
But at some in particular cases, handgrip need be folded up, to reduce the width of bicycle; Still do not have ripe in the folding present industry to handgrip and desirable mode, common method such as Fig. 1 that adopts, there is a sleeve pipe 02 centre, and the driver inserts 01 and 04 from the two ends of sleeve pipe 02 respectively.Respectively establish a bullet pin 03 on handgrip, when handgrip 01 and 04 was inserted into its fixed position, the bullet pin was in the knock hole of setting on the sleeve pipe, and handgrip comes off in the time of can preventing to ride.Must earlier bullet pin 03 be depressed when folding, then driver's handle be extracted out from sleeve pipe, as Fig. 2 (a); Between two handgrips 01 and 02, link as the consequently folding defensive position of Fig. 2 (b) not coming off voluntarily with a tightrope 05.
This mode is simple in structure, but the action trouble is easily loosening.Use generally on Kickboard Scooter, some bicycles also have employing, but bicycle is to reduce to rock and at the two ends of sleeve pipe fluting and respectively add one group of fast disassembly type tube bank when adopting.Though reduced like this to rock, when folding action loaded down with trivial details, the aesthetic feeling of outward appearance is relatively poor, is difficult to promote.
Summary of the invention
In order to address the above problem, the utility model provides a kind of easy to operate, safe and reliable handgrip foldable structure.Its good rigidly, folding convenient, good looking appearance is generous.
Structure of the present utility model such as Fig. 3,
In seat 08 be a U-shaped spare, a pin-and-hole that runs through the U-shaped two sides is respectively arranged about it, wear a left bearing pin 07 and a right bearing pin 09 respectively; Left hand 06 and right handgrip 10 head connector positions a pin-and-hole is arranged near the position of above and below, left hand is connected 06 with middle 08 by left bearing pin 07, right handgrip 10 is connected with middle 08 by right bearing pin 09; Left hand is worn an adjusting screw(rod) 14 a pin 15 is arranged in the hole of 06 bottom in the cross-drilled hole on this pin; The hole of right handgrip bottom is connected with connecting rod 12 by pin 11; Link to each other with pin 13 between adjusting screw(rod) 14 and the connecting rod 12.Having in the middle of the adjusting screw(rod) 14 can be for the flat position of spanner clamping, and one on the screw thread at two is that left-handed other end is dextrorotation, and perhaps one is screw thread and the other end is a polished rod.
State shown in Figure 3 is the position that the utility model launches running condition.At this moment, adjusting screw(rod) 14 and the approximate straight line that is of the line at connecting rod 12 two ends, the seam of handgrip 06, handgrip 10 upper ends and middle seat 08 two ends push against mutually simultaneously, and two handgrips are stable not to have diastema, can not rock or rock very small.Both can change distance between pin 13 and the pin 15 by rotating adjusting screw(rod) 14, make when handgrip 06 and handgrip 08 top seam and middle 08 two ends push against, adjusting screw(rod) 14 is a straight line with connecting rod 12 end points lines, is positioned at " dead point " position, and two handgrip above-below directions all must not be taken action.
Desire is folding with two handgrips, the pin 13 that connects adjusting screw(rod) 14 and connecting rod 12 must be moved down, and makes adjusting screw(rod) 14 and connecting rod 12 become an angle by straight line, as Fig. 4 (a), both can easily two handgrips be folded into the state as Fig. 4 (b).
In Fig. 5, a bearing pin 16 is installed in a side of middle seat 08, and this bearing pin and screw 18 are fixed in knob 17 on the bearing pin 16 and can rotate around it; There is a pin 19 the off-center position on the knob 17, and pin also rotates around bearing pin 16 during turning knob.Respectively there is a hole at the position up and down of C matrix 20, and pin 19 is through in the hole of C shape sheet upper end, and pin 13 is through in the hole of C shape sheet lower end; By the adjusting of screw 21, when making pin 19 be positioned at first dead center, pin 13 just in time is positioned on the line of pin 11 and pin 15, makes mechanism be in safety position.During application of force turning knob 17, the position of pin 19 can be moved to (b) as Fig. 5 (a), (c); Simultaneously the position of pin 13 also can be made pin 13 become the position shown in (b) by the position shown in Fig. 7 (a) by to bottom offset, and handgrip 06,10 just is easy to be folded into the position shown in Fig. 4 (b) downwards.Another side at middle seat 08 installation knob 17 is connected with vertical tube 23 by an extension pipe 22; Its outward appearance and operating process are: on the middle seat at two handgrips middle part a knob arranged, when to a direction turning knob, handgrip can be locked, when another one direction turning knob, then can untie locking, and handgrip is folding downwards.
